Why Live in Redan
Redan, Georgia, is a large suburban area located 25 minutes east of Atlanta, offering a peaceful contrast to the nearby bustling city. The community is characterized by its forested landscape, numerous parks, and outdoor activities. Residents can enjoy Jamaican cuisine at local restaurants such as Fireside and D&M Jamaican Cuisine, known for their traditional Caribbean fare. Redan is a family-oriented area with modest nightlife, making it suitable for families and older individuals. The residential streets are lined with mature oak and maple trees, featuring ranch and split-level homes from the 1970s and 1980s, as well as newer traditional-style dwellings. Many homes have large driveways and well-kept lawns. Redan High School is notable for its Blue Thunder Marching Band, which has won the VH1 Save The Music Battle of the Bands twice. Commuting to downtown Atlanta is convenient, with a 16.6-mile drive via I-20 west, and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port is 23.4 miles away. Local attractions include Redan Park, offering disc golf, tennis, and little league baseball, and Biffle Park, known for its wooded trails and playground. Stone Mountain Park, a major tourist attraction, is located just north of Redan, featuring the world's largest granite formation, miniature golf, a cable car ride, and a laser show.
